2019 년 일반적인 WordPress 문제에 대한 11 단계 단계별 문제 해결 안내서

분명히하자. WordPress는 상자에 들어있는 완벽한 선물이 아니며 설명서 및 문제 해결 안내서와 함께 제공됩니다. 실제로 WordPress는 오픈 소스 프로그램이며 무료로 사용할 수 있으며 전담 고객 지원 팀이 없으며 완벽한 플랫폼이 아닙니다..


오류는 어렵거나 빠른 수정일 수 있습니다. 약간 WordPress 초보자가 일반적으로 저지르는 실수는 이전에 여기에서 논의되었습니다.. 그러나 예를 들어 사이트를 개발하는 과정에서 정보가 브라우저에 반영되지 않는 문제가 발생합니다..

빠른 수정은 브라우저 캐시를 지우는 것입니다. 웹 사이트의 정보가 캐시에 저장되면 더 빨리로드됩니다. 따라서 브라우저가 사이트에 새로 추가 된 정보를로드하지 않으면 캐시가 여전히 정보를 완전히받지 못했을 수 있습니다. 브라우저에서 간단한 ‘캐시 지우기’로 해결하면 준비가 완료된 것입니다!

브라우저 캐시를 지우는 것 외에도 WordPress 웹 사이트를 개발할 때 발생하는 가장 일반적인 11 가지 문제와 버킷을 흘리지 않고 문제를 해결하는 방법을 나열했습니다.

1. 내부 서버 오류

500 내부 서버 오류는 HTTP 상태 코드에 매우 흔합니다. 즉, 서버에 문제가 있지만 서버가 문제에 대한 것이 아닙니다. 이 메시지가 나타나면이 오류의 원인을 조사해야합니다..

내부 서버 오류의 원인은 다음과 같습니다.

  • 손상된 .htaccess 파일 –이 문제를 해결하려면 (FTP) 파일 전송 프로토콜을 통해 사이트 루트에 액세스하고 .htaccessfile의 이름을 .htaccess_old로 바꾸십시오. 작동하는 경우 사이트를 다시로드하십시오..

    그렇다면 설정에서 영구 링크로 이동하여 영구 링크를 재설정하십시오. 이 핵은 새로운 .htaccess 파일을 생성합니다.

  • 플러그인 또는 테마 문제 – 이러한 문제에 직면 한 것으로 판단되면 플러그인을 비활성화하고 사이트에 적합한 이전 테마 및 플러그인으로 되 돌리십시오..
  • PHP 한도 도달 – 오류 메시지에 이미 PHP 한계에 도달했다는 메시지가 표시되면 php.ini라는 빈 텍스트 파일을 만들어 PHP를 늘리십시오..

    코드를 파일에 붙여넣고 FTP를 사용하여 / wp-admin / 폴더에 저장하고 업로드하십시오.

    메모리 = 64MB

    이 솔루션은 일시적으로 작동 할 수 있으며, 효과가 좋은 다른 솔루션을 찾아야합니다..

위의 방법 중 어느 것도 작동하지 않으면 FTP 클라이언트를 사용하여 WordPress를 새로 설치하여 / wp-admin 및 / wp-includes 폴더를 다시 업로드하십시오. 이전 파일을 대체 할 수 있도록“덮어 쓰기”를 선택하십시오.

2. 403 금지 된 오류

이 오류 메시지가 발생하는 경우는 다음과 같습니다.

  • WordPress 로그인 페이지에서 액세스가 거부되었습니다.
  • WordPress 사이트의 페이지를 방문 할 때
  • 설치 과정에서
  • 손상된 .htaccess 파일
  • 서버에서 잘못된 파일 권한
  • 호스팅 회사가 실수로 변경 한 경우

403 금지 상태 대신 페이지에 “액세스 거부”오류가 표시 될 수도 있습니다. 대부분 이러한 오류는 보안 플러그인의 구성이 잘못되어 여러 IP 주소를 차단할 수 있습니다..

파일 권한을 다루고 있다고 생각되면 빠른 해결 방법은 호스팅 제공 업체에 문의하여 파일 권한을 확인하는 것입니다. 그러나 직접 액세스하려면 FTP 클라이언트를 사용하여 WordPress 사이트를 연결하십시오. 모든 WordPress 파일이 저장된 루트 폴더로 이동하십시오. 폴더를 마우스 오른쪽 버튼으로 클릭하고 파일 권한을 선택하십시오..

단계를 수행하면 파일 권한 대화 상자가 나타납니다.

  • 모든 폴더는 파일 권한이 744 또는 755 여야합니다.
  • WordPress 사이트의 모든 폴더는 파일 권한이 644 또는 640이어야합니다.

그에 따라 매개 변수를 설정해야합니다.

이 솔루션이 작동하면 웹 사이트에 다시 액세스하십시오. 그렇지 않은 경우 파일 권한을 744 또는 755로 선택할 수 있습니다. “하위 디렉토리로 재귀”옆의 상자를 선택한 다음 “디렉토리에만 적용”옵션을 선택하고 확인을 클릭하십시오. 워드 프레스 파일에 대한 프로세스 반복.

3. 404 페이지를 찾을 수 없음 오류

404 오류는 사이트 방문자가 페이지에서 찾을 수없는 특정 게시물에 액세스하려고 할 때 나타나는 메시지입니다. .htaccess 파일이 삭제되고 다시 쓰여지고 영구 링크가 올바르게 설정되지 않은 경우.

이 문제를 해결하려면 WordPress 대시 보드의 설정 메뉴 아래에있는 영구 링크 섹션 및 변경 사항 저장으로 이동하십시오. 이렇게하면 설정이 새 규칙을 업데이트하고 새로 고칩니다. 이 빠른 수정 프로그램은 99 %의 시간 동안 작동합니다.

그래도 문제가 해결되지 않으면 / wp-content 및 / wp-includes가있는 폴더에서 .htacess 파일을 수동으로 업데이트하십시오. 쓰기 가능하도록 권한을 666으로 변경하십시오. 원래 솔루션을 반복 한 다음 660으로 다시 변경하십시오..

.htaccess 파일에서이 코드를 시도 할 수도 있습니다..

1 # 시작 워드 프레스
2
3 RewriteEngine 켜기
4 RewriteBase /
5 RewriteRule ^ index.php $-[L]
6 RewriteCond % {REQUEST_FILENAME}! -f
7 RewriteCond % {REQUEST_FILENAME}! -d
8 RewriteRule. /index.php [L]
9
10 # 엔드 워드 프레스

4. 화이트 스크린 오브 데스 (WSoD)

웹 사이트에 정보가없는 빈 화면으로 나타납니다. 이는 주로 PHP 또는 데이터베이스 오류로 인한 것입니다.

  • 플러그인과의 호환성 문제 –이 문제를 빠르게 해결하려면 플러그인을 비활성화 한 후 다시 활성화하십시오..
  • 테마 문제 – WordPress에 새 웹 사이트를 만들고 새 테마를 활성화했을 때 주로 발생합니다. 이 문제를 해결하려면 대시 보드에 로그인하여 기본 WordPress 테마를 활성화하십시오. 관리 영역에 액세스 할 수없는 경우 FTP를 사용하여 사이트에 액세스하고 / wp-content / themes / 폴더를 검색하십시오. 그런 다음 활성 테마의 폴더 이름을 바꿉니다..
  • 테마 디렉토리가 없거나 이름이 바 – –“테마 디렉토리“{theme-name}”이 (가) 없습니다. 표시합니다. wp_options에서 WordPress 대시 보드에 로그인하거나 테마를 변경하거나 디렉토리 이름을 바꾸거나 “테마”및 “스타일 시트”레코드를 편집하십시오..

우리는상의 했어 이 게시물에서 자세히 WSOD.

5. 데이터베이스 연결 설정 오류

이 오류가 사이트에 표시되면 데이터베이스 연결에 문제가있을 수 있으며 다음과 같은 원인이있을 수 있습니다.

  • 잘못된 wp-config.php 정보 – 다음 세부 사항이 올바른지 확인하십시오.
    • 데이터베이스 이름
    • 데이터베이스 사용자 이름
    • 데이터베이스 비밀번호
    • 데이터베이스 호스트

이러한 세부 사항이 올바른지 확인한 경우 MySQL 암호를 수동으로 재설정하십시오

  • 웹 호스트 문제 – 웹 호스트에게 문의하십시오 다운 서버 또는 데이터베이스 공간 문제 일 수 있으므로.
  • 해킹 된 웹 사이트 – Sucuri를 사용하여 사이트를 스캔하고, 플러그인을 설치했는지 확인하십시오. 플러그인을 사용하면 웹 사이트 속도를 늦추지 않고 스캔하여 1 분 안에 수정할 수 있습니다.

6. 워드 프레스 자동 업데이트 실패

때로는 실패한 WordPress 자동 업데이트가 다음과 같이 나타납니다.

  • 정보가없는 빈 흰색 화면
  • 실패한 업데이트 경고
  • PHP 오류 메시지

이러한 문제를 해결하려면 WordPress 사이트를 수동으로 업그레이드하거나 이전 웹 사이트 백업을 검색하십시오..

7. 연결 시간 초과 오류

이 유형의 오류는 주로 웹 사이트에 메모리가 부족하거나 서버가 처리 할 수있는 것보다 많은 액세스를 시도하기 때문에 발생합니다.

다음은이 오류를 해결하는 데 사용할 수있는 몇 가지 빠른 수정 아이디어입니다.

  • 호스팅 제공 업체에 메모리 제한을 늘리거나 wp-config.php 파일에이 코드를 추가하도록 요청

    define (‘WP_MEMORY_LIMIT ‘,’64M ‘);

  • php.ini 파일에서 최대 실행 시간을 늘리십시오

8. 업데이트 후 “유지 관리 모드”가 중단되었습니다

“유지 관리 모드”메시지가 웹 사이트 전체에 표시되므로이 오류를 쉽게 알 수 있습니다. 이 문제를 즉시 해결하려면 WordPress 사이트 설치 디렉토리에서 .maintenance 파일을 삭제하고 웹 사이트를 새로 고치십시오..

9. 구문 오류

WordPress에 일부 코드를 추가 할 때 구문 오류가 발생하며 이전 코드와 일치하지 않는 항목이 누락되었거나 입력되었을 수 있습니다..

이 문제를 해결하려면 입력 한 코드를 다시 검토하고 문제가있는 구문을 수정해야합니다. 대부분의 경우 괄호 나 문자가 빠지면 ​​일반적인 범인입니다..

10. WordPress 관리자에서 잠기기 (wp-admin)

WordPress 관리 영역이 잠겨있는 일반적인 이유 :

1. 잘못된 비밀번호

비밀번호를 잊어 버렸거나 웹 사이트가 해킹당한 경우 phpMyAdmin에서 비밀번호를 재설정 해보십시오. 시작하려면 cPanel 대시 보드로 이동하여 데이터베이스 아래에서 phpMyAdmin 아이콘을 클릭하십시오. 실행되면 WordPress 데이터베이스를 선택하십시오..

Phpmyadmin- 편집 사용자

‘{table-prefix} _users'(예 : wp_users)로 표시된 표를 찾아 ‘찾아보기’를 클릭하십시오. 비밀번호를 변경하려는 사용자 이름을 수정하고 user_pass에서 값을 변경하고 새 비밀번호로 바꾸십시오..

기능 열 아래 드롭 다운 메뉴에서 MD5를 선택하십시오. 이를 통해 데이터베이스에 저장된 비밀번호가 MD5 해시로 암호화됩니다..

2. 관리자 권한 상실

웹 사이트가 해킹 된 경우 관리 영역에 액세스 할 수 있지만 테마 나 플러그인을 변경할 수는 없습니다. 이것은 귀하의 허가가 수정되었음을 의미합니다.

이 문제를 해결하기 위해 MySQL을 통해 데이터베이스에 새 관리자를 추가 할 수 있습니다. cPanel 대시 보드로 이동하여 wp_users 테이블을 업데이트하십시오..

“삽입”을 클릭하여 새 계정을 만들고 다음을 추가하십시오.

  • 신분증: 어떤 숫자
  • user_login: 새로운 사용자 이름
  • user_pass: 새 비밀번호. 기능 메뉴에서 MD5를 선택하십시오.
  • user_nicename: 닉네임
  • user_email:이 계정과 연결하려는 이메일
  • user_url: 귀하의 웹 사이트 URL
  • user_registered:이 사용자가 등록 된 날짜 / 시간
  • user_status: 0으로 설정.
  • 이름 표시하기: 사이트에서이 사용자에게 표시 할 이름

완료되면“이동”을 클릭하고 다음 세부 사항으로 wp_usermeta 테이블을 업데이트하십시오.

  • unmeta_id: 이것은 자동 생성됩니다
  • user_id: 이전에 추가 한 id
  • meta_key: wp_capabilities.
  • meta_value: 이것을 삽입하십시오 : a : 1 : {s : 13 :”administrator”; s : 1 :”1 ″;}

다음 세부 사항을 가진 다른 행을 삽입하십시오.

  • unmeta_id: 이것은 자동 생성됩니다
  • user_id: 이전에 추가 한 id
  • meta_key : wp_user_level
  • meta_value: 10.

이제 “Go”를 클릭하십시오. 이제 새로 추가 한 사용자 이름을 wp-admin에 대한 로그인으로 사용할 수 있습니다.

3. PHP 오류 (구문 오류)

일반적으로 다른 웹 사이트의 잘못된 코드를 복사하여 사이트에 붙여 넣을 때 발생합니다. FTP 프로그램에 액세스하여 일반적으로 functions.php 파일에서 추가 한 코드를 제거한 다음 파일을 다시 업로드하여이 문제를 해결할 수 있습니다..

잠금의 다른 원인은 다음과 같습니다.

  • 설치된 플러그인 또는 관리자 섹션에서 변경을 시도하는 코드
  • 데이터베이스 연결 설정 오류
  • 죽음의 흰색 화면

11. 워드 프레스

사이드 바 콘텐츠 오류

이러한 오류가 발생한 이유와이를 해결하기위한 아이디어 :

  • HTML 코드가 잘못되었습니다. 일반적으로 웹 사이트 개발자가
    태그
    이를 확인하기 위해 코드를 HTML 유효성 검사기 프로그램에 복사하여 어떤 HTML 코드를 수정해야하는지 알 수 있습니다..
  • 테마가 손상되었습니다. 모든 코드가 올바르게 입력 된 것을 발견하면 테마에 문제가있을 수 있습니다. 사용 가능한 경우 테마를 새 버전으로 업데이트하거나 최신 버전의 테마를 다시 설치하십시오..
  • 너비 나 비율이 잘못되었습니다 – 모든 여백이 서로 크기가 일치하는지 확인하십시오.
  • 플로트 속성 – 왼쪽으로 뜨다플로트 : 오른쪽 올바른 요소에 추가됩니다. CSS가 잘못되면 웹 사이트 표시가 중단됩니다.
  • 부서진 style.css 파일 – 개발자가 아닌 경우 개발자를 고용하는 것이 좋습니다

결론

모든 웹 사이트 소유자는 WordPress 웹 사이트에서 발생할 수있는 가장 일반적인 문제를 알고 있어야합니다. 방문자 나 수익을 잃을 수있는 가동 중지 시간 연장을 피하기 위해 간단한 문제 해결도 염두에 두어야합니다..

통제 할 수없는 웹 사이트에 예기치 않은 상황이 발생하면 통화 문제 해결 또는 웹 사이트 유지 보수 팀이 최선의 경로 일 수 있습니다. 또한 모든 웹 사이트 코드가 해킹 당하지 않도록 안전하게 보호되고 암호화되어 있는지 확인하십시오..

Jeffrey Wilson Administrator
Sorry! The Author has not filled his profile.
follow me
    Like this post? Please share to your friends:
    Adblock
    detector
    map